Your Expectations as a Renter Laws vary regarding a landlord's responsibility to respond to reports of mice, but it's not uncommon for them to face stiff fines or even lawsuits for failing to take action. Some tenants choose to withhold rent or terminate their lease early, although that's not legal in all states.

How long does a landlord have to fix a rodent problem?

What is considered a reasonable amount of time will vary by state law and by the severity of the issue. Many states will allow a landlord 30 days to fix a problem, while others will only allow three to seven days for serious issues, such as lack of heat or running water.
